openMSX е с отворен код, който се раздава и междуплатформена командния ред / графичен софтуер, който е разработен от отместването да подражават MSX хардуер. Тя имитира всички известни MSX системи, включително MSX, MSX2, MSX2 +, както и turboR ones.Features в един glanceKey характеристики включват възможността да стартирате няколко машини в същото време, в един екземпляр, подкрепата за повече от 110 MSX машина хардуерни конфигурации и над 60 MSX удължаване хардуерни конфигурации, SSE2 оптимизации за взимане на проби и извършването, както и изчерпателна документация.
Освен това, той разполага TCL скриптове подпори, графика в реално време, усъвършенствана система за изграждане, както и подкрепа за емулиране Sunrise GFX 9000, Pioneer Palcom Laserdisc, и всички известни видове касети Mapper. Осигурен е и OSD (On-Screen Display).
Тя също така включва конфигурации за повече от 110 MSX машина хардуер и 60 MSX удължаване хардуер. Приложението се възползва от SDL_image и SDL_ttf библиотеки, за да покажете на игрите. Той поддържа спаси членки и цикли подробно VDP (Variable Data Printing) времето командването на двигателя.
Друга интересна особеност е възможността да се определи система ROMs с техните имена на файлове или SHA1 контролни суми. В допълнение, тя предлага пиксел точна рендиране и напълно автоматичен домакин на MSX клавиатура mapping.Under качулката и поддържани операционни systemsThe софтуер е по-платформа, написана изцяло на C ++ езика за програмиране, като се използва Tcl за своя графичен потребителски интерфейс (GUI). Поддържани операционни системи включват всички GNU / Linux дистрибуции, различни вкусове BSD (FreeBSD, NetBSD и OpenBSD), Microsoft Windows, Mac OS X и OpenDingux (Dingoo) .Availability и подкрепена platformsOn GNU / Linux, openMSX е достъпна за изтегляне като универсална източници архив, което позволява на потребителя да оптимизира за неговото / нейното ядро Linux-базирана операционна система. Можете също да инсталирате приложението от софтуерни подразбиране хранилищата на вашата дистрибуция на. И двете 32-битови и 64-битови платформи, се поддържат в този момент
Какво ново в тази версия:.
- подкрепа MSX устройство:
- фиксиран бъг в YM2413 (FMPAC), че се чуваше през BPS Tetris
- добавена Sharp / Epcom HB-4000 разширение 80 колона касета
- нови или подобрени функции емулатор:
- удължен save_msx_screen скрипт, за да вземе VDP (24) в акаунтите
- фиксирана катастрофа на Visual Studio строителство при използване на WAV файлове (например в cassetteplayer)
- фиксирана катастрофа на 32-битов Visual Studio строителство, когато записвате видеоклипове без -doublesize опцията
- фиксирана катастрофа на 32-битов Visual Studio строителство при използване scale_factor 3 и SDL рендер
- фиксирани вълни показани с главата надолу в SCC Viewer OSD джаджа
- фиксирана катастрофа при зареждане на savestate че има JoyTap включен в подобрения на производителността ...
- няколко подобрения, които да доведат до по-кратко времето за стартиране
- фиксирана обратна работоспособност при използване на твърди дискове
- фиксирана боравене с корумпирани хардуер XML конфигурационен файл
- фиксирана катастрофата, когато MSX с TC8566AF FDC (напр turboR) разби
- фиксирана възможно затворите при движение назад с твърди дискове
- фиксирана Tcl грешка при смяна на хоризонтален участък в OSD менюто
- фиксирана показване на съобщения за грешка на OSD
- подкрепа Mac OS X MIDI ...
- фиксирана MIDI изход на Mac OS X (не работи за някои приложения)
- добавена поддръжка за текущо състояние
- добавена поддръжка за системата в реално време съобщения
- добавена поддръжка за MIDI в
- дълготрайни проблеми с екранната клавиатура на Android 4.4
- добавена подразбиране keybindings за контролери, насочени към игрите
- добавена картографиране на бутона B-контрол, за да натиснете CTRL или SHIFT в OSD клавиатура
- добавена възможност за фина контрол, в които жлебове колички и разширения ще се окажете
- добавена поддръжка за едностранни дискове за DIR-като-диск
- добавена поддръжка за изображения с твърд диск до екранното меню
- добави предупреждение, ако се използват ROM изображения с по-голям размер, отколкото подкрепени от реални Konami и Konami ВКС картографи
- Изграждане система, опаковки, документация:
- редактирани Windows изграждане на Visual Studio 2013
- направи компилация по-бързо чрез премахване на повече от 250 ненужни включва
- още повече използването на C ++ 11 функции
- модернизирани Tcl да 5.8.15
- добавена изграждане на подкрепа за 64-битов ARM
- добавена 256x256 пиксела openMSX лого и да го използвате напр за Mac OS X икона
- фиксирана staticbindist изгради с по-нови звън за пресата и за Mac OS 10.9 SDK
- не се свърже с библиотеките в / ЮЕсАр / ИЪ вече на Mac OS X, единствената връзка с рамки. Това дава възможност да се съберат против SDK по подразбиране. И разбира се обичайните различни корекции на грешки.
Какво ново във версия 0.10.0:
- Тази версия добавя много по-големи и по-малки възможности, но най-забележителните са: цикъл точна VDP команда двигателя времето, за Android порт, поддиректория подкрепа за DIR-като-диск и Неос MA-20 поддръжка. Тези характеристики означават много работа е направено в почти всички части на кода, но в същото време ние също обнови голяма част от кода, използвайки много от новите C ++ 11 езикови особености. Всичко на всичко, че е време да освободи тези неща официално ... Заедно с openMSX актуализирана версия на катапулт, нашият лесен за употреба графичен интерфейс, е бил освободен. Ние действително направени някои подобрения, за да го това време, най-вече кодови почистване на бреговата да направи по-лесно да ни помогне с този подпроект, но и някои малки функции, като способността да се създаде множество IPS файлове, контрол видео източник и деактивирайте настройките спрайт и ДМК подкрепа в файлови филтри, в непосредствена близост до някои по-малки корекции на грешки.
Какво ново във версия 0.7.2:
- Това е бързо решение за 0.7.1 освобождаване. Поради една малка грешка в скрипт, Tcl, openMSX не можа да се зареди savestates с алеи, които съдържат интервали, което е най-често срещаният случай на стандартни инсталации на Windows. 0.7.2 поправки, които.
Какво ново във версия 0.7.0:
- Тази версия съдържа няколко интересни нови функции, изчистиха някои Дългогодишен
- искания функция! Най-важният от всички е, че ние сме внедрили Запазване
- държави! Отне ни известно време да измисля начин да го изпълни, без да има някаква
- недостатъци може да имате с някои други емулатори. Най-големият от тях е
- обратна съвместимост. Нашата система е проектирана по такъв начин, че да е в състояние да
- справят с по-възрастен спасяване членки в бъдещите версии. Така, че не трябва да се страхува
- да преминете към по-нова версия на openMSX: Вашите спести членки ще останат използваеми !
- Друг голям черта е силно подобрена поддръжка клавиатура. В предишна
- пресата тя винаги е била малко досадно да се работи с емулираните MSX машини
- които имат кирилица от хост компютъра. Например използване на
- MSX turboR, който има японска клавиатура, на компютър с US-английски клавиатура
- е много досадно, като героите, които се появяват на екрана не съответстват на
- такива, които сте въвели във вашия PC клавиатура. Този проблем вече е решен и ще можете да
- използвате всяка комбинация от хост компютър клавиатура и пример за подражание MSX машина, без
- получаване на грешни символи на екрана MSX.
- Full прозрачна подкрепа DIR-като-диск също е дългогодишна функция
- поискване. Е, това е тук! Dir-като-диск сега се държи като може да се очаква: всеки
- промяна на страницата на някой хост или отстрани MSX се отразява от другата страна
- веднага. Това може да помогне много за развитието на различни платформи.
- Преди да ви даде списък с подробности, искаме да благодарим на Хеп, автор на
- meisei, за да ни помогнете с някои от функциите по-долу; може да признае
- ги от последните му meisei пресата.
<силни> Изисквания :
- SDL
- SDL_image
- libxml2
- Tcl / Tk
- GCC
Коментари не е намерена